Projects no longer operate in isolation.
They influence markets, shape human outcomes, generate permanent digital records, and operate under expanding regulatory scrutiny.
Responsible Project Leadership in the Age of Digital Accountability introduces the GRIP Framework - Governance, Responsibility, Integrity, and Performance - a structured leadership model for managing modern digital, cloud, and AI initiatives.
Moving beyond traditional cost-schedule thinking, the book reframes project success as responsible value creation. It provides practical guidance for integrating governance, ethical oversight, stakeholder protection, digital asset governance, and disciplined performance management across the full project lifecycle.
Grounded in globally recognized standards - including alignment with the PMI PMBOK® Guide - Eighth Edition - and informed by emerging AI regulatory frameworks, this book equips leaders to deliver results that are not only effective, but defensible.

Gloria J. Miller, DBA, is an international expert in AI governance, stakeholder accountability, and complex IT transformation. With more than two decades of experience leading large-scale digital initiatives across industries, she developed the GRIP Framework to help practitioners govern modern projects where traditional models fall short. An IEEE Computer Society Distinguished Contributor, PMP(R), and award-winning researcher, she bridges executive practice, governance leadership, and applied research.
